As the industry transitions rapidly to digital streaming, physical archives are at risk. Documentaries serve as vital historical records, preserving the oral histories of aging creators and documenting lost techniques like hand-drawn animation or miniature model making. 3. The genre of the entertainment industry documentary has evolved from promotional behind-the-scenes featurettes into hard-hitting investigative journalism. Early iterations, often produced by the studios themselves, functioned primarily as marketing tools to build mystique around movie stars. Today, independent filmmakers use the medium to challenge institutional power and document systemic issues within the industry.
